Suresh Ramasubramanian wrote:

Standard deadrat or other linux boot floppy, with the iso mounted as a loopfs so that the files in it are accessible ... proceed with the install as usual, and when the time comes to specify the install source, select the loopfs drive you've created as the source
I can install from a live cd like slax or Knoppix but I would like to know if there is way to install from the images while booted into FC2 !
It's like, I am in FC2, mount the images in loopback and install from there on !
